Scientific Name | Chetia brevis Jubb, 1968 |
Common Name | Orange-fringed Largemouth |
Type Locality | Lomati River, Barberton District, tributary of Incomati River, Mozambique. |
Pronunciation | breh viss |
Etymology | brevis from Latin meaning short. |
Species Information | |
Size | 150mm or 5.9" SL. Find near, nearer or same sized spp. |
Habitat Information | |
Distribution | Africa: Komati-Incomati River system, eastern Transvaal, South Africa and coastal lakes in Mozambique. Population threatened by pollution and water extraction. Translocated to dams in the Kruger National Park. African Waters, Incomati (click on these areas to find other species found there) Log in to view data on a map. |
IUCN Red List Category | Endangered, range map and more is available on the IUCN species page. Last assessed 2016. |
